Rejected petition: Review ARFID support across all NHS trusts ensuring support is given to families

Rejected on

I want the government to review ARFID services within the NHS. There are very few NHS Trusts who provide support and guidance for children with eating disorders such as ARFID with many trusts no longer providing diagnosis or treatment for children who need it.

Children and adults who are suffering with ARFID deserve to have the support available to them. Many children and adults struggle with this daily and it can be life threatening if it goes untreated.

There is currently no service in many trusts offering help and support to children and adults and parents with this condition. Many trusts are losing food related support all together due to lack of psychologists available to help and constant funding cuts.
This is unacceptable and needs to change
